Subject: Replacement courier after missed pick-up

Dispatch desk,

Grenholt Carriers failed to collect yesterday's consignment from the Aldermoor office, so we have switched the job to Pexley Transit effective today. Please cancel the standing booking, update the manifest, and confirm the new driver's details with reception before arrival. The package remains sealed in the mail room cabinet under the office manager's supervision. The confidential hand-over instruction for the courier follows below.

dispatch memo: the istwyn norwyn courier leaves the lamael kaswyn briwyn tamix jorael gorix zoreth holir ledger at gate 3079 under passcode 677723

# Payroll Export — Environment Variables

As of the Q3 format change, Ledgerbloom exports payroll in the v4 columnar layout instead of fixed-width. Set EXPORT_FORMAT=v4 and PAYCYCLE_TZ to the tenant's zone. Legacy v2 files are no longer accepted by the Quillhaven clearing service. The exporter signs each batch with the credential set on the line that follows.

env line for kahap-tagag: RELAY_SECRET8=d248545f

## Runbook: Monthly Partitioning — Quillhaven Metrics

The `event_log` table is partitioned by calendar month; the roller job creates next month's partition on the 25th and drops partitions older than 13 months. Partition maintenance runs under a restricted database role, and the roller authenticates using the credential defined in the environment file on the following line.

secret setting of yagep-bahif: LEDGER_TOKEN8=7eb0ad88